How to reach HimachalBy Air Himachal Pradesh is served by the airports of Jubbarhatti near Shimla, Bhuntar near Kullu and Gaggal in Dharamshala. Flights are operated by low cost carriers to Delhi and Chandigarh. By Train The hilly terrain restricts rail transport in Himachal Pradesh. The longest rail-stretch in Himachal is the Pathankot-Jogindernagar line which connects the state to Punjab. Other rail heads in HP are Shimla, Solan and Una. Shimla is connected to Kalka by the heritage Himalayan Railway which is linked to major cities in India. By Road National and state highways interlink all major and remote locations in Himachal, though winters and monsoons see a closure of services due to landslides and blockages.. There is a string of options for those who wish to travel by road. Local cabs, regular, luxury and Volvo buses ply from Delhi, Chandigarh, Dehradun and Pathankot to Kullu, Manali, Shimla and Chail. The Leh-Manali highway passes through one of the steepest terrains in the world, at altitudes which average 16,500 ft.
